The name "Sonar" appears in lists of tomato varieties registered in Thailand, where a maturity period of 55 days is indicated for it. Detailed morphological characteristics of the plant and fruits are not presented in open sources.
There is a possibility of confusion with other varieties, such as the "Sonarosa F1" hybrid, or with publications concerning chili peppers named "Sonar." The name may also appear in agronomic materials dedicated to sonar sensors or plant growth stimulants.
